Open Bug 249188 Opened 16 years ago Updated 11 years ago
Only show network/server tab if directly requested
Since I run out of visible tabs (compare bug 249187), I usually /hide all server/network tabs. It would be nice, if all those tabs could be set to hidden in preference|startup. (By the way, what is the opposite command to /hide? /help hide doesn't mention anything, neither /show nor /unhide do exist.) This is with mozilla-1.7-0.1 and thus ChatZilla 0.9.61.
The only option at present is to re-attach to a view, either using /attach, /server, /network, /join or whatever got you (or would get you) the view.
The Window Manager will remember all views, hidden or not, so that if you hide a server view (closing it will kill the connection) you'll never see it again. We could also use simple heuristics; if you /attach irc.example.com you get the server view, if you /attach irc.example.com/channel you get the server view created, but hidden, and then the channel view as expected.
Depends on: 76175
OK, I'm morphing this bug slightly. Instead of an option, we should simple have network/server views hidden if they're only being used as stepping-stones. So you'd not have a network view for things like: - /attach moznet/chatzilla - IRC URL link to a channel or user - Only channels/users set to Open At Startup But you would have a network view for: - /attach moznet - IRC URL link to a network or server - The network is (also) in Open At Startup list Of course, being hidden, the network view would appear if anything of interest happened on it, or /attach moznet or similar was once. We need to revisit deleted vs hidden network views in another bug though...
Summary: Startup option for not showing the network/server tab for 'join channel at startup' → Only show network/server tab if directly requested
The network should also appear if copy important messages is on, imo - as having the new tab with the copied messages pop up on the right might be a bit odd.
You need to log in before you can comment on or make changes to this bug.